Key Responsibilities

  • Customer Service
    • Handle high volume inbound customer inquiries via phone, ensuring prompt and professional service.
    • Provide accurate and comprehensive information about insurance policies, benefits, and coverage.
    • Resolve customer complaints and issues within a single call whenever possible, aiming for one call resolution.
  • Claim Adjudication
    • Demonstrate a thorough understanding of healthcare and other applicable insurance claim adjudication processes to accurately address and resolve policyholder inquiries and issues.
    • Absorb and assist providers with claim(s) processing, including guidance for claim submission, clarifying reimbursement procedures, and ensuring compliance with Medicare and industry guidelines.
    • Educate customers about the claim adjudication process and policy details.
  • Daily Operations
    •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of customer interactions and transactions.
    • Collaborate with other departments, including Medicare Supplement Claims Examiners, Ancillary Examiners, and other stakeholders to ensure seamless service delivery.
    • Identify and escalate complex issues to the appropriate department for further resolution.
    • Demonstrate Bankers Fidelity’s commitment to integrity, empathy, and professionalism in every customer interaction.
  • Training and Development
    • Stay informed about industry trends, CMS guidelines, and company policies related to Medicare Supplement and all other applicable insurance.
